Transaction 51efe935ad96f3a5790c510aeff6288b4d56f1da0a46b8802e57fb2362c20a66

6 Input
2 Outputs
  • 51efe935ad96f3a5790c510aeff6288b4d56f1da0a46b8802e57fb2362c20a66:0
  • value  1078460000
    address  1A5cAcYW7a4eQqBGffPnvwwxfL7JwHXjUL
  • 51efe935ad96f3a5790c510aeff6288b4d56f1da0a46b8802e57fb2362c20a66:1
  • value  1000283
    address  1Es8Fori4VbdfK4cJV1nP9oHVeHg6uxYyn